How Does Stem Cell Therapy Work? Stem cell therapy utilizes the unique properties of stem cells to promote healing and regeneration of damaged tissues. These cells have the ability to differentiate into various cell types and possess anti-inflammatory properties that can help modulate the immune response. Understanding Autoimmune Diseases: A Complex Challenge Autoimmune diseases occur when the immune system mistakenly attacks the body's own healthy tissues, leading to inflammation and tissue damage. Conditions such as rheumatoid arthritis, lupus, and multiple sclerosis exemplify the complexities of these diseases. Despite the advancements in medical science, the exact causes of autoimmune disorders remain largely unknown, making them challenging to diagnose and treat effectively.
